> 1) Am I right that all the onsets indexes have to be reduced by one, so if the event comes
> together with the first pulse, it has the onset=0, with the 5th pulse - onset=4, and so on?
Right - time 0 (either scan = 0, or 0 seconds) is the onset of the first scan.
> 2)I removed the first 5 volumes of my session, since I didn't want them to be processed
> with others. So I only want to use the volumes from XXXX_006.nii to XXXX_400.nii for
> my model. What if I still have the events corresponding to the pulses 1:5 in my onsets
> vector? Do I need to remove these events? Do I need to change the numbering of all
> events so that onset "0" corresponds to the 6th pulse?
You're exactly right again: The first scan you keep (in your case
XXX_006.nii) is time 0; so everything else is relative to that. If
you have events that occur before that, there shouldn't be a problem
assigning them a negative onset time.
